// Encoding sniffing for user-uploaded text files in Saltgrass.
// We check BOM first, then a capped statistical pass (8 KB max)
// to avoid unbounded reads on hostile uploads. Ambiguous files
// fall back to this constant rather than guessing, which closed
// the smuggling vector flagged in the last audit. Fixed as of the
// build noted below.

trace token, bawif-tajof: htk14_21e308fc7b4137

Handover — pool car cabinet, Ashbrent depot.

For whoever takes over from me: cabinet is in the corridor behind goods-in. Six fobs, numbered to the bays. Fob 4 sticks in the lock — jiggle it. Mileage card gets swapped every Monday; blanks are in the tray underneath. Don't let anyone take a key without a booking on the wall sheet, even managers. Lost fob = call Facilities same day, no exceptions. New starters: the cabinet keypad opens with the code below.

turnstile pass: bdg-H-52

Handover for the Larkspur deploy pipeline: canary gating promotes only when error rate stays under 0.5% and p95 latency drift under 8% for 30 minutes. Never override the gate manually without sign-off from the release captain on duty. All thresholds, exemptions, and rollback triggers are documented on the internal page here.

runbook for yadup-fahif: https://jira.qorvelcorp.internal/spaces/spaces/spaces/b46212397071

Ticket: Config drift — GiftNote receipt mailer

For the weekly sync: the donation-receipt mailer (GiftNote) in prod has drifted from what's in the repo. Someone hand-edited retry counts and the send window during the year-end rush and never backported the change. Result: staging sends receipts immediately while prod batches them hourly, which confused QA last week. Proposal: adopt the prod values as canonical, commit them, and re-enable the drift alarm. For reference, the current live values on prod are listed below.

config for baduf-yajep:
[druax]
host = druax.qorvelsys.corp
user = druax_svc
database = druax_prod